Air wing carries out 10 humanitarian tasks to air
 
lift injured people and patients

 

ADP GHG, represented by Air Ambulance of Air Wing Department, has carried out recently 10 humanitarian tasks to rescue and transfer patients and injured people to different hospitals, in collaboration with the Central Operations Room.

The first task involved transfer of an Emirati patient, 35 suffering from breathing problem, from Zayed City Hospital in the Western Region to Khalifa Hospital in Abu Dhabi. In another task an Emirati young girl, 5 years old was transferred from Dalma Hospital in the Western Region to Zayed Hospital because she swallowed a metal piece. The third task was an Emirati patient, 25 years, suffering from poor health and breathing difficulty, was transferred from Saqr Hospital in RAK to Khalifa Hospital in Abu Dhabi.

In another task the air ambulance transferred an Emirati patient suffering from kidney gravels, from Mabraz Island to Zayed Military Hospital in Abu Dhabi. An Emirati patient, 48 suffering from severe brain bleeding, was transferred from Ibrahim Obeid Allah Hospital to Khalifa Hospital in Abu Dhabi. The Medical Crew on board provided necessary care to the patients on their way to the hospitals.

Air Wing carried out a number of tasks involving transfer of traffic accidents injured people to Abu Dhabi and Dubai Hospitals. One Emirati national was taken from Saqr Hospital in RAK to American Hospital in Dubai, due to a head injuries resulting from traffic accident.

A Saudi woman suffering from injuries resulting from a traffic accident was transferred from Al Marfa Hospital in the Western Region to Khalifa Hospital in Abu Dhabi. Two other persons, suffering from head and body injuries in a traffic accident at Suweihan Area, and another injured person were air lifted to Al Mafraq Hospital.

An Emirati young girl, 10 years, suffering from severe burns, was transferred from Abri Hospital in the Sultanate of Oman to al Mafraq Hospital for further treatment.
